rusty frames common on older Silverados?

I've been looking at older Silverado 2500s. I've ran into 2 trucks with rusty frames and I don't mean surface rust, I mean scaly rust. The first truck was a 2003. It sat on a local lot for a while and when I came back to look at it, the dealer sprayed the frame with undercoating and it sold soon after. The 2001 I looked at today had moderate rust on the entire frame and it looked worse near the back cross-supports. It looked like that dealer also replace the rear bumper and it appeared to have a new, but undersized 5,000 hitch on it. Are rusty frames common with the early 2000 GMs or could they have just come from northern states that salt their roads more often?

  • Probably depends on road salt use in the area where the truck was driven. I'd guess that it might be used in Mo. A quick check on Google confirms that.

  • I own 2 2000 trucks, and are pretty clean. Suburban has 200,000 miles, and GMC sierra has 280,000. Im sure there is plenty clean ones and a few rusty ones depending on where parked and if ever cleaned and underbelly washed
